*{padding:0;border:0;margin:0}html,body{width:100%;height:100%;background-color:#FFF}html{font-size:100%}body{color:#000;font:16px;line-height:1.2em;font-family:Arial,Verdana,sans-serif}*html #wrap{height:100%}.clr{clear:both}.f-l{float:left}.f-r{float:right}.menu>li{display:table-cell;vertical-align:top}.column{display:inline-block;vertical-align:top}a{color:#ed281b;text-decoration:underline}.red{color:#d22a2f}.blue{color:#1394af}.blueBg{display:inline-block;vertical-align:top;line-height:1em;color:#fff;background:#01b5da;padding:3px 2px}h1{font-size:32px;line-height:1.2em;margin-bottom:30px;text-transform:uppercase;color:#01b5da;font-weight:300}a:hover{color:#cc0012}*:focus{outline:0}.content{width:1020px;margin:0 auto}#header{height:65px;padding:25px 0 10px;margin-bottom:50px;background:url("/Content/img/SpecialOffers/OpenOpenBankAccount/headBg.png") repeat-x}.phone{margin-left:135px;color:#9c9e92;font-size:15px}.phone span{display:block;margin-top:5px;font-size:26px;color:#000;font-weight:600}.forTerms{width:425px;padding-right:60px;font-size:18px;line-height:1.5em;color:#727272}.specTerms{position:relative;height:237px;padding:60px 0 0 535px;margin-bottom:60px;text-transform:uppercase;font-size:15px;background:url("/Content/img/SpecialOffers/OpenOpenBankAccount/banner.jpg") no-repeat}.yourManag{position:absolute;top:70px;left:260px}.yourManag span{display:block;padding-left:9px;background:url("/Content/img/SpecialOffers/OpenOpenBankAccount/point.png") left center no-repeat}.splash p{line-height:24px;margin-bottom:13px}.splash h3{line-height:2em;margin-bottom:10px}#regPlace{position:relative}#regPlace:after{content:'';position:absolute;bottom:0;width:100%;height:405px;background:#01b1d8;z-index:0}#regPlace h2{position:relative;color:#1d1d1d;font-size:22px;text-transform:uppercase;line-height:1.5em;font-weight:100;z-index:9}#regPlace h2 span{display:block;font-size:26px;font-weight:600}.formWrap{position:relative;padding:55px 25px 30px;margin-top:45px;background:url("/Content/img/SpecialOffers/OpenOpenBankAccount/dash.png") center 55px no-repeat #f8f7f5;border-radius:6px;-webkit-border-radius:6px;-moz-border-radius:6px;z-index:9}.formWrap:before{content:'';position:absolute;top:-13px;left:45px;width:49px;height:13px;background:url("/Content/img/SpecialOffers/OpenOpenBankAccount/topAngl.png") no-repeat}.formWrap h3{margin:-12px auto 45px;text-transform:uppercase;text-align:center;font-size:25px;line-height:1em}.formWrap form>.column{width:300px;margin-left:15px;margin-bottom:15px}.lbl{display:block;margin-bottom:8px;color:#908f8f}.inpTxt,.jq-selectbox__select-text{width:250px;height:14px;line-height:14px;padding:12px 24px;font-size:14px;color:#565555;border:1px solid #dad9d7;border-radius:6px;-webkit-border-radius:6px;-moz-border-radius:6px;box-shadow:0 4px 6px rgba(0,0,0,.12)}.inpTxt.error{border-color:#fd3939}.inpTxt:focus,.inpSel:focus{border-color:#51b5f4;box-shadow:0 0 4px rgba(0,186,255,.87)}label{position:relative}#phoneEnter{left:53px;letter-spacing:.1px}.inpPhone{text-indent:-9999px;color:#fff}#phoneHelp,#phoneEnter{position:absolute;white-space:pre;line-height:40px;font-size:22px;color:#565555;cursor:text}#phoneHelp{left:22px}.err{visibility:hidden;min-height:14px;margin:10px 0 0;font-size:12px;color:#f70000}.error.inpTxt+.err{visibility:visible}.btnWrap{display:table;margin:45px auto 0}.btn{display:inline-block;vertical-align:top;height:33px;line-height:33px;padding:0 45px;border-bottom:2px solid #3e86bd;font-size:15px;text-transform:uppercase;font-weight:600;border-radius:3px;-webkit-border-radius:3px;-moz-border-radius:3px;text-shadow:1px 0 2px rgba(0,0,0,.3);text-decoration:none;color:#fff;text-transform:uppercase;text-align:center;color:#fff;box-shadow:0 7px 9px rgba(58,78,13,.27);cursor:pointer;background:#4ca3e1;background:-webkit-gradient(linear,left top,left bottom,color-stop(0%,#85e2f4),color-stop(100%,#4d9ce2));background:-moz-linear-gradient(to bottom,#85e2f4 0,#4d9ce2 100%);background:-o-linear-gradient(to bottom,#85e2f4 0,#4d9ce2 100%);background:-ms-linear-gradient(to bottom,#85e2f4 0,#4d9ce2 100%);background:linear-gradient(to bottom,#85e2f4 0,#4d9ce2)}input.btn{height:38px}a.btn{height:26px;line-height:26px}.btn:hover{background:#38d7eb;background:-moz-linear-gradient(top,#38d7eb 0,#15addf 50%,#0eace0 100%);background:-webkit-gradient(linear,left top,left bottom,color-stop(0%,#38d7eb),color-stop(50%,#15addf),color-stop(100%,#0eace0));background:-webkit-linear-gradient(top,#38d7eb 0,#15addf 50%,#0eace0 100%);background:-o-linear-gradient(top,#38d7eb 0,#15addf 50%,#0eace0 100%);background:-ms-linear-gradient(top,#38d7eb 0,#15addf 50%,#0eace0 100%);background:linear-gradient(to bottom,#38d7eb 0,#15addf 50%,#0eace0 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#38d7eb',endColorstr='#0eace0',GradientType=0)}.btn:active{border-bottom-color:#01a0b8;background:#21c8e1;background:-moz-linear-gradient(top,#21c8e1 0,#01acd5 43%,#01acd5 53%,#01acd5 100%,#01bcdb 100%);background:-webkit-gradient(linear,left top,left bottom,color-stop(0%,#21c8e1),color-stop(43%,#01acd5),color-stop(53%,#01acd5),color-stop(100%,#01acd5),color-stop(100%,#01bcdb));background:-webkit-linear-gradient(top,#21c8e1 0,#01acd5 43%,#01acd5 53%,#01acd5 100%,#01bcdb 100%);background:-o-linear-gradient(top,#21c8e1 0,#01acd5 43%,#01acd5 53%,#01acd5 100%,#01bcdb 100%);background:-ms-linear-gradient(top,#21c8e1 0,#01acd5 43%,#01acd5 53%,#01acd5 100%,#01bcdb 100%);background:linear-gradient(to bottom,#21c8e1 0,#01acd5 43%,#01acd5 53%,#01acd5 100%,#01bcdb 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#21c8e1',endColorstr='#01bcdb',GradientType=0)}#markers{position:relative;padding:35px 0;height:30px;line-height:15px;color:#fff;font-size:12px;z-index:8}#markers a{color:#fff}#footer{height:65px;padding-top:15px}#footer .phone{padding-top:20px}select.inpSel{width:300px}.jq-selectbox.jqselect{position:relative}.jq-selectbox__select-text{background:#fff}.jq-selectbox__trigger-arrow{display:block;position:absolute;top:16px;right:11px;width:16px;height:8px;background:url("/Content/img/SpecialOffers/OpenOpenBankAccount/arrow.png") 0 -8px no-repeat}.jq-selectbox.jqselect.opened .jq-selectbox__trigger-arrow{background-position:0 0}.jq-selectbox__dropdown{position:absolute;width:250px;padding:9px;font-size:14px;color:#565555;border:1px solid;border-color:#bfbfbd #dfdfdf;border-radius:4px;-webkit-border-radius:4px;-moz-border-radius:4px;background:#fff;z-index:9}.jq-selectbox__dropdown li{display:table!important;line-height:26px;padding:0 9px;cursor:pointer;border-radius:5px;-webkit-border-radius:5px;-moz-border-radius:5px;z-index:10}.jq-selectbox__dropdown li:hover{color:#fff;background:#38d7eb;background:-moz-linear-gradient(top,#38d7eb 0,#15addf 50%,#0eace0 100%);background:-webkit-gradient(linear,left top,left bottom,color-stop(0%,#38d7eb),color-stop(50%,#15addf),color-stop(100%,#0eace0));background:-webkit-linear-gradient(top,#38d7eb 0,#15addf 50%,#0eace0 100%);background:-o-linear-gradient(top,#38d7eb 0,#15addf 50%,#0eace0 100%);background:-ms-linear-gradient(top,#38d7eb 0,#15addf 50%,#0eace0 100%);background:linear-gradient(to bottom,#38d7eb 0,#15addf 50%,#0eace0 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#38d7eb',endColorstr='#0eace0',GradientType=0)}.st{position:absolute;opacity:1;height:40px}.field-validation-error{min-height:14px;margin:10px 0 0;font-size:12px;color:#f70000}.formWrap form .column label{display:block;margin-bottom:8px;color:#908f8f}.splash a{color:blue}.splash a:hover{color:#f70000}.input-validation-error{border-color:#f70000}ul{height:150px}